Startup Guru Steve Blank Says It’s Time for E-Schools, Not B-Schools
March 10, 2011 /
Startups are unique animals that grow according to their own rules, and that those rules don’t have much to do with what MBA students learn at business school.
He thinks it’s time for a new generation of "entrepreneurship schools" to spring up alongside traditional business schools, with their own unique curricula emphasizing things like customer development, agile software development, and business model generation.
